Deciding On Incorrect Products



When it concerns automobile outlining, picking the appropriate products is important for attaining the very best outcomes. Using the wrong products can lead to poor outcomes and even damage to your lorry's surfaces. To avoid this error, always research study and pick items specifically made for the job handy.



For instance, using a rough detergent indicated for home cleansing on your auto's paint can remove the safety wax and cause scrapes.

When washing your auto, go with a pH-balanced auto wash soap to keep the honesty of the paint and clear coat. In addition, pick microfiber towels and sponges to avoid scratching during the cleansing procedure.

When it comes to waxing, choose a high-quality carnauba wax or synthetic sealant to protect the paint and enhance its shine.

Skipping Correct Prep Actions



Prior to diving right into the auto outlining procedure, it's important to comprehend the significance of appropriate prep steps. Skipping these important first actions can cause poor results and possibly trigger damages to your lorry's paint and interior surface areas. Appropriate prep steps consist of completely cleaning and drying your automobile to remove dirt and debris that can scrape the paint throughout the describing procedure.

Furthermore, using a clay bar to remove ingrained impurities and polishing the paint to produce a smooth surface for wax or sealant application is crucial.

Neglecting these prep actions can cause wax or sealant bonding improperly to the paint, resulting in lowered defense and durability. Furthermore, missing indoor prep actions like vacuuming and cleaning up surfaces can cause poor adhesion of dressings or finishes, leaving a streaked or uneven surface.
